In fact, a lot of the florals I got straight from my own garden! This is the first time I have cut hellebore and used it inside and I am never not doing this! The muted tones go perfectly with the eucalyptus that I purchased from the grocery store. I have many different colors of peonies in my garden but opted for the light pink in this arrangement. Keeping the whole floral arrangement very muted was key for me. When I had used up all the eucalyptus from the grocery store and picked all my hellebores and peonies, I filled in with faux white tulips and anemones. Don’t be afraid to mix realistic faux floral in with your real flowers! In fact, mine looked so real that after this arrangement was wilted, my daughter through them all away including my faux ones.
